Nathalia Kim

Research Assistant

Nathalia Kim obtained a Master’s degree in Computing in the Simpson lab. Her thesis involved building a computational pipeline to process multiplex pathology images, in particular using imaging mass cytometry (IMC) data. Currently, she continues to engage in research with computer vision and whole slide images while also being involved with digital pathology implementation.
